字符串变SQL语句的方法

来源:爱站网时间:2022-03-31编辑:网友分享
字符串变SQL语句的方法你知道要怎么操作比较好吗?如果你对这个问题比较感兴趣的话,不妨跟随爱站技术频道小编的脚步来了解了解下相关内容,一定不会让你失望的。
复制代码 代码如下:

'把字符串转换成数据库SQL语句格式
'-------------------------------------------------
Function AllStr2Database(str,strType)
    Dim strTemp:strTemp=str
    Select Case strType
        Case ""
        Case "num"
            strTemp = Clng(strTemp)
        Case "string" '无Trim
            strTemp = Replace(strTemp, "'", "''")
        Case "str_br" '无Trim,把回车转换为
,一般用于多行文本输入
            strTemp = Replace(Replace(strTemp, "'", "''"), VbCrlf, "
")
        Case "str_trim" 'Trim
            strTemp = Replace(Trim(strTemp), "'", "''")
        Case "nums"
            strTemp = Trim(strTemp)
            strTemp = Replace(strTemp, ")", "")
            strTemp = Replace(strTemp, "(", "")
            strTemp = Replace(strTemp, "'", "")
            strTemp = Replace(strTemp, ";", "")
            strTemp = Replace(strTemp, " ", "")
            strTemp = Replace(strTemp, "or", "")
            strTemp = Replace(strTemp, "and", "")
            strTemp = Replace(strTemp, "delete", "")
            strTemp = Replace(strTemp, "select", "")
            strTemp = Replace(strTemp, "exec", "")
            strTemp = Replace(strTemp, "update", "")
            strTemp = Replace(strTemp, "select", "")
        Case "strings"
        Case Else
    End Select

    AllStr2Database = strTemp
End Function

爱站技术频道小编今天已经把字符串变SQL语句的方法都教给大家了,如果你还有疑问的话,可以来网站给小编留言,想要获取更多有用的技术知识点,来js.aizhan.com吧! 

上一篇:ASP过滤非法字符及函数的操作代码

下一篇:FileSystemObject中对象和集合的介绍

您可能感兴趣的文章

相关阅读

热门软件源码

最新软件源码下载